Opinion of the Court

Christian, Judge.

Conviction is for a misdemeanor, punishment being assessed at a fine of $100.00.

No judgment of conviction appears in the record. Under the circumstances this Court is without jurisdiction.

The appeal is dismissed.

, The foregoing opinion of the Commission of Appeals has been examined by the Judges of the Court of Criminal Appeals and approved by the Court.
